An insider threat is a risk to an organization's security stemming from someone associated with the organization, such as an employee, former employee, contractor, consultant, board member, or vendor. These threats can be malicious or accidental. Follow Jessis Kwak's circuit and explore a network of historically significant site...FTP (File Transfer Protocol) is a network protocol for transmitting files between computers over Transmission Control Protocol/Internet Protocol ( TCP/IP) connections. Within the TCP/IP suite, FTP is considered an application layer protocol. In an FTP transaction, the end user's computer is typically called the …

Freight is moved by rail, waterways, pipeline, truck, and air throughout the United States. Rail has an advantage in moving heavy freight over long distances efficiently, as do waterways and pipeline services. Trucks provide time-sensitive delivery services for more high-value goods being transported over …

We would like to show you a description here but the site won’t allow us.Your package is moving within the USPS network and is on track to be delivered to its final destination.”. This notification is how USPS tells you that your package is still en route to be delivered. However, it doesn’t mean that anyone at USPS actually knows where your package is at this time. What It Means: The package is currently being processed or transported to your delivering Post Office™. These types of tracking scans may appear multiple times from the same facility and/or on different days as it is traveling. What You Can Do: The package is on its way and we are working to get it to you as soon as possible.
